O que faz um web Full Stack?

Nos últimos anos, a profissão de web Full Stack se tornou cada vez mais popular e requisitada no mercado de trabalho. Mas afinal, o que faz um profissional dessa área? O termo “Full Stack” se refere a um desenvolvedor que possui habilidades tanto em desenvolvimento de front-end quanto de back-end, ou seja, é capaz de trabalhar tanto com a parte visual de um site quanto com sua estrutura e funcionalidade. Neste artigo, vamos explorar as principais competências e atividades desempenhadas por um web Full Stack e entender por que essa carreira tem se destacado no universo da tecnologia.

Salário do Web Full Stack

O salário de um desenvolvedor web Full Stack pode variar bastante, dependendo da sua experiência, habilidades e localização geográfica. Em média, um profissional desta área pode ganhar entre R$ 4.000 e R$ 12.000 por mês, de acordo com dados de diversas fontes do mercado.

Em grandes centros urbanos, como São Paulo e Rio de Janeiro, os salários tendem a ser mais altos, especialmente em empresas de tecnologia de grande porte. Além disso, a demanda por profissionais Full Stack tem crescido nos últimos anos, o que pode influenciar positivamente os valores oferecidos pelas empresas.

Vale lembrar que os benefícios também podem ser bastante atrativos, incluindo planos de saúde, vale-refeição, vale-transporte, entre outros. Além disso, muitas empresas oferecem programas de capacitação e desenvolvimento profissional como é o caso da b7web vitalício Bonieky Lacerda, o que pode ser um diferencial importante para quem busca crescer na carreira.

Função do Full Stack.

O Full Stack é responsável por desenvolver aplicações web completas, desde o front-end até o back-end. Sua função é garantir que o sistema funcione corretamente, desde a interação do usuário com a interface até o armazenamento e processamento de dados no servidor.

Entre as tarefas do Full Stack estão a criação de layouts atraentes e funcionais, a definição da arquitetura do banco de dados, a implementação de APIs para integração com outros sistemas, a programação de funcionalidades do servidor e a realização de testes e correções de erros.

Além disso, o Full Stack deve estar sempre atualizado em relação às novas tecnologias e tendências do mercado, a fim de oferecer soluções cada vez mais eficientes e inovadoras para os usuários.

Ser um Full Stack Developer

Um Full Stack Developer é um profissional que tem habilidades em todas as áreas de desenvolvimento de software necessárias para criar uma aplicação web completa. Isso inclui conhecimentos em front-end, back-end, banco de dados, servidores e hospedagem.

Para ser um Full Stack Developer, é necessário dominar várias linguagens de programação, como HTML, CSS, JavaScript, PHP, Python, Ruby, entre outras.  Será que a B7Web é bom mesmo mesmo?  Sim, porque é o melhor curso da área de desenvolvimento web. Além disso, é importante ter conhecimentos em frameworks e bibliotecas, como React, Angular, Vue.js, Flask, Django, Ruby on Rails, entre outras.

O Full Stack Developer também precisa ter habilidades em design de interface de usuário e experiência do usuário, além de conhecimentos em banco de dados e servidores. É importante que ele saiba trabalhar com bancos de dados relacionais e não relacionais, como MySQL, PostgreSQL, MongoDB, entre outros. E também precisa ter conhecimentos em servidores web, como Apache, Nginx, entre outros.

Além disso, um Full Stack Developer deve ser capaz de trabalhar em equipe, ter habilidades de comunicação e gerenciamento de projetos, além de estar sempre atualizado com as novas tecnologias e tendências do mercado.

Locais de trabalho para full stack.

Um web Full Stack pode trabalhar em diversos tipos de empresas e ambientes, desde startups até grandes corporações. Algumas opções de locais de trabalho para um profissional Full Stack incluem:

  • Agências de publicidade e marketing digital;
  • Empresas de tecnologia e software;
  • Departamentos de TI de empresas de diversos segmentos;
  • Startups em fase de crescimento;
  • Empresas de comércio eletrônico;
  • Empresas de consultoria em tecnologia;
  • Empresas de desenvolvimento de aplicativos;
  • Empresas de desenvolvimento de jogos;
  • Empresas de mídia;
  • Empresas de educação online;
  • Empresas de saúde digital;
  • Instituições financeiras.

O que faz um Web Full Stack?

Em resumo, um Web Full Stack é um profissional que possui habilidades e conhecimentos tanto na parte de front-end quanto de back-end de um projeto web. Ele é capaz de trabalhar com diversas tecnologias e linguagens de programação, criando desde a interface do usuário até a estrutura do servidor. É um perfil muito valorizado no mercado de tecnologia, pois é capaz de atuar em todas as etapas do desenvolvimento de um projeto. Se você deseja se tornar um Web Full Stack, é importante investir em sua formação e estar sempre atualizado nas novas tendências e tecnologias.

Um web Full Stack é um profissional que possui habilidades técnicas em todas as camadas de uma aplicação web, desde o desenvolvimento do front-end até o back-end. Ele é responsável por implementar soluções completas, desde a criação do design até a implementação da lógica de negócios e banco de dados. Além disso, o web Full Stack deve ser capaz de trabalhar em equipe, ter uma visão ampla do projeto e estar constantemente atualizado com as novas tecnologias do mercado. Seu papel é fundamental na criação de sistemas web robustos, escaláveis e eficientes, que atendam às necessidades dos usuários finais. Se você quer se tornar um web Full Stack, é importante investir em uma formação sólida e buscar se atualizar sempre.

Qual o objetivo do design sustentável?

Deixe um comentário

O seu endereço de email não será publicado. Campos obrigatórios marcados com *